Wood window services encompass a range of solutions aimed at maintaining, repairing, and restoring traditional wooden windows. These services typically involve assessing the condition of existing frames, sashes, and glazing, followed by repairs or replacements as needed. Professionals may perform tasks such as re-caulking, sanding, refinishing, or installing new hardware to improve window functionality and appearance. The goal is to preserve the aesthetic appeal of wood windows while ensuring they operate smoothly and efficiently.
One of the primary issues addressed by wood window services is deterioration caused by exposure to the elements, such as rot, warping, or cracking. Over time, wood can become damaged or compromised, leading to drafts, difficulty opening or closing, and potential security concerns. Repair services help prevent further deterioration and extend the lifespan of the windows. Additionally, services like weatherproofing and sealing can improve energy efficiency by reducing air leaks and preventing moisture infiltration.

Replacement Costs - Replacing a wood window typically costs between $300 and $800 per window, depending on size and style. For example, a standard double-hung window in Haverhill might fall within this range. Prices can vary based on the window's complexity and materials.
Repair Expenses - Repairing wood windows generally ranges from $150 to $600 per window, covering tasks such as sash restoration or frame repairs. The cost depends on the extent of damage and the specific repair needed by local service providers. Minor fixes tend to be on the lower end of this spectrum.
Refinishing and Restoration - Refinishing or restoring wood windows often costs between $200 and $700 per window. This includes sanding, staining, and sealing to improve appearance and durability. The price varies based on the condition of the existing wood and the scope of work.
Installation Fees - Professional installation of wood windows can range from $250 to $900 per window, depending on the complexity and accessibility. Costs may increase if additional framing or structural work is required by local contractors in Haverhill. These fees typically include labor and basic materials.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
